Real estate and personal property taxes of $100 or more are due in 2 installments – one due July 1 and the other due the following January 1. Real estate and personal property taxes less that $100 and motor vehicle taxes are due in one installment July 1. Supplemental motor vehicle taxes are due January 1.

Procrastinating with taxes is a familiar phenomenon, but if you don’t pull it together before the deadline, things can get tricky. If you know you won’t be able to file on time, or don’t have the money to pay, don’t ignore your taxes altogether. File an extension form on time and look into a payment plan. The IRS charges interest and does collect.

The deadline for all taxpayers to file their 2006 federal returns and to pay any taxes due is April 17, 2007. The IRS extended the filing deadline on January 24, 2007, because April 15 falls on a Sunday in 2007, and the following day, Monday, April 16 is Emancipation Day, a legal holiday in the District of Columbia.
